Direct responsibility for the programming of intrusion detection alert notifications in the company video management system. Ensure that video motion detection and object analytic alert parameters are programmed to increase response productivity by providing accurate notifications and minimizing false positives. Use notification reporting to test camera system detection performance and proactively address inefficiencies. Provide technical and administrative oversight of company alarm systems, including remote testing and diagnosis of malfunction systems. Provide technical and administrative support for the management of emergency notification systems. Direct responsibility for administration of video evidence retention and transmission program. Provide support for security operations center through production and analysis of daily notification and incident response activity reporting. Collaborate with internal partners in field operations, asset management, human resources and legal related to production of relevant or sensitive video footage. 3+ years in a security and/or loss prevention role responding to and addressing physical threats, criminal acts and emergency incidents. Experience as an end user of security systems, including but not limited to video management, burglar or fire alarm, and emergency notification systems. Technical proficiency and experience in programming video management systems required. Experience managing burglar alarm systems preferred Excellent written and oral communication and follow-up skills.
